Cross Roads will cause one to pause … WebThe Cross-roads, also known as the Cross-roads of the Fallen King, was where the Harad Road crossed the Morgul-road in Ithilien. The Cross-roads were located some hundred miles south of the Black Gate, and were roughly a day's ride from Minas Tirith. The location was surrounded by a great ring of trees, and nearby was built a statue of an unknown …
